Establishing Qualification
To receive workers' settlement, a worker needs to satisfy particular standards. First, the individual has to be an employee, not an independent specialist. This includes both full-time and part-time workers.
Additionally, the injury has to have taken place while performing job-related jobs. This means that if a worker is harmed while doing something for their task, they are commonly qualified. Injuries can be physical or mental.
Finally, the employer should have workers' settlement insurance policy. The majority of companies in California are required to carry this insurance coverage. If an employee is uncertain about their qualification, they can seek advice from a legal expert to get guidance.
Suing
The insurance claim filing procedure starts with the employee alerting their employer regarding the injury. This notice should be done asap, preferably within thirty days of the injury.
After informing the company, the worker must submit an insurance claim kind referred to as DWC 1. This kind gathers details regarding the injury and have to be submitted to the employer within one year from the day of injury.
Once the company receives the insurance claim, they have 2 week to respond. If they approve the claim, benefits will start. If they deny it, the worker can appeal the choice. Keeping in-depth documents of all communications and papers is essential.

Impairment Advantages
Handicap benefits sustain employees that can not do their task because of injury. The golden state provides two kinds: short-lived and permanent special needs advantages.
Short-term handicap aids workers that are unable to help a minimal time. They get about two-thirds of their average weekly salaries, covered at a state-defined maximum amount.
Irreversible special needs benefits are offered to those that have long lasting impacts from their injuries. The quantity is based upon the intensity of the disability and the worker's earning capacity. This coverage aids employees in managing monetary obligations while recuperating.
Supplemental Work Variation
Supplemental work variation advantages are offered to workers unable to return to their previous work as a result of an injury. If an employee certifies, they get a voucher to utilize for re-training or education.
The worth of the coupon can vary according to the injury's scenarios. This choice allows injured employees to discover brand-new skills and seek various job opportunity. It is crucial for those aiming to shift back into the labor force.

State Regulations
California's workers' payment system is mainly regulated by the Labor Code. This code outlines the legal rights of injured employees and the duties of companies.
Key elements consist of:
- Mandatory Insurance policy: A lot of companies must carry workers' settlement insurance.
- Benefit Kind: Harmed employees might get medical care, disability settlements, and employment rehab.
- Cases Refine: Staff members must report injuries promptly and file claims within a particular timeframe.
The Department of Workers' Compensation (DWC) supervises these policies. It likewise supplies information and aid to those involved in the system. Understanding these laws aids people navigate their civil liberties and responsibilities efficiently.
Appeals Refine
If a worker differs with a decision concerning their case, they can appeal. The charms procedure in California employees' payment includes numerous actions.
- Request for Hearing: An employee can submit an ask for a hearing with the Workers' Compensation Appeals Board (WCAB).
- Hearing: A court will certainly carry out a hearing where both parties can offer proof.
- Choice: After the hearing, the court concerns a choice that can be appealed even more if required.
